Output ff52956495c38ee3b7d3404e33dc1d52349098937bc24cd1a30ebef7dbf8e8aa:0

value
5261
script pubkey
OP_0 OP_PUSHBYTES_20 8aa38da39f3e805102fa78367cfec52052c69522
address
bc1q323cmgul86q9zqh60qm8elk9ypfvd9fzfzzvfq
transaction
ff52956495c38ee3b7d3404e33dc1d52349098937bc24cd1a30ebef7dbf8e8aa
confirmations
29164
spent
true